技术文摘
SQL Server 日志恢复与数据还原操作流程
SQL Server 日志恢复与数据还原操作流程
在数据库管理中,SQL Server 的日志恢复与数据还原是至关重要的操作,能够在数据丢失或损坏的情况下保障业务的连续性和数据的完整性。下面将详细介绍 SQL Server 日志恢复与数据还原的操作流程。
在进行日志恢复和数据还原之前,需要做好充分的准备工作。确保您已经备份了相关的数据库文件和日志文件,并且了解备份的时间点和备份的类型。停止与数据库相关的应用程序和服务,以避免数据的进一步更改。
接下来,打开 SQL Server Management Studio,连接到相应的数据库实例。在“对象资源管理器”中,找到要还原的数据库,右键单击并选择“任务” -> “还原” -> “数据库”。
在还原数据库的向导中,首先选择“源设备”,然后浏览并选择之前备份的数据库文件。您可以选择完整备份或差异备份,根据实际情况进行选择。
在“选项”页面中,需要注意一些关键设置。例如,选择“覆盖现有数据库”选项,如果需要保留现有数据则需谨慎选择。同时,确保“恢复状态”选项设置为正确的值,通常情况下选择“回滚未提交的事务,使数据库处于可以使用的状态”。
对于日志恢复,在完成数据库还原后,如果有后续的日志备份需要应用,可以再次右键单击数据库,选择“任务” -> “还原” -> “事务日志”。按照向导选择相应的日志备份文件,并进行相应的设置。
在整个恢复和还原过程中,密切关注操作的进度和系统的反馈信息。如果遇到错误或异常,及时根据错误提示进行排查和解决。
完成恢复操作后,对恢复后的数据库进行检查和验证,确保数据的完整性和准确性。可以通过查询关键数据、执行相关的业务操作等方式来验证数据库是否正常。
SQL Server 的日志恢复与数据还原是一项复杂但关键的任务。需要严格按照操作流程进行,并在操作前做好充分的准备和评估,以确保数据能够成功恢复,保障业务的正常运行。
- 借助 keep-alive 组件达成 vue 页面快速切换
- Vue 中如何进行路由传参与接收参数
- Vue 与 ECharts4Taro3 达成数据可视化的最优实践
- PHP 携手 Algolia:打造高性能搜索引擎的理想组合
- 深入 PHP 搜索引擎:揭秘 Algolia 高级功能
- Vue项目中运用keep-alive优化用户体验的方法
- Vue Router 中路由过渡动画的实现方式
- PHP 与 Algolia 助力打造个性化搜索体验的方法
- Vue 与 Element-UI 构建优质前端用户界面的方法
- Vue 运用 HTMLDocx 实现文档导出:灵活便捷之道
- Vue 与 HTMLDocx:在线编辑与导出文档最佳实践全解析
- PHP与Algolia携手打造智能搜索平台
- Vue 与 Element-UI 打造响应式数据报表的方法
- Vue 中怎样利用路由创建动态路由
- Vue 与 ECharts4Taro3 进阶指南:移动端复杂数据可视化效果实现方法